ZUMVU

Creative.onl Ltd

    Every company is putting the best foot forward to succeed in today's highly competitive world.
    • Website Designer
    • LCB Depot
      31 Rutland St, Leicester, Leicestershire, LE11RE, UNITED KINGDOM

    Intro

    Every company is putting the best foot forward to succeed in today's highly competitive world.